The Beacon of Creation card from the 2004 Fifth Dawn set represents a pivotal moment in Magic: The Gathering history. As card number 82 in the 5DN set, this rare sorcery is defined by its potent mana cost of three generic mana and one green mana. Collectors value this piece for its strategic depth and the distinctive finish provided by its foil treatment. The card allows players to create green Insect creature tokens equal to the number of Forests they control, making it a powerful board-stalling tool for green-based strategies. Card Text
Abilities, attacks, oracle text, and flavor text printed on the card.
Create a 1/1 green Insect creature token for each Forest you control. Shuffle Beacon of Creation into its owner's library.
A chorus of life heralds the arrival of Mirrodin's final sun.
